Prime Minister's Office Prime Minister appreciates the efforts of all those associated with the practice of physiotherapy Posted On: 08 SEP 2025 8:10PM by PIB Delhi The Prime Minister, Shri Narendra Modi has appreciated the efforts of all those associated with the practice of physiotherapy on the occasion of World Physiotherapy Day, today."It is commendable how they contribute to the wellbeing of people, especially the elderly, by ensuring mobility, dignity and a better quality of life", Shri Modi stated. The Prime Minister posted on X; "World Physiotherapy Day is an occasion to appreciate the efforts of all those associated with the practice of physiotherapy. It is commendable how they contribute to the wellbeing of people, especially the elderly, by ensuring mobility, dignity and a better quality of life."
